Learn how to cope with death by facing real stories of loss.


"I am astounded at how much Dying Ways meant to me. I come from a traditional conservative family and death was only discussed in hushed tones. This book made me realize that death should not be an off-topic issue but rather something that must be faced in a loving and forthright manner."


In the end, there is only the story we leave behind.


For fifty-six years, palliative nurse Dale Heim has been a keeper of stories-whispered confessions, defiant last wishes, and unexpected moments of grace at life's closing. Face the comedy, tragedy, beauty, and despair of death through these true stories.


In Dying Ways, she shares raw, tender stories from the frontlines of mortality: A tantric teacher who swims with dolphins as her final act of freedom; A grandmother dancing with butterfly tattoos over mastectomy scars; A WWII survivor serenaded by the Hallelujah Chorus as she takes her last breath; and many more.


With unflinching honesty and deep compassion, Dale reveals how death reshapes the living-offering lessons in forgiveness, acceptance, and the courage to live fully, even as the light fades. From the chaos of trauma wards to quiet hospice rooms, she shows that dying is not an end but a poignant, human art. That there is such a thing as a good death, and ways to avoid a bad one.


This is an essential companion for caregivers, grievers, and anyone who fears mortality's shadow. Because as Dale reminds us:


"Death is only ugly if we allow it to be-but it can be the most beautiful truth we ever live."


Includes "Need Support?" section with books, music, and resources for continuing the journey.
